Dhaka, July 9 -- Former prime minister Khaleda Zia on Tuesday sent legal notices to five persons, including the Home Secretary, for not allowing her to sign the power of attorney.

Khaleda's lawyer Barrister Kayser Kamal sent the notice to the Home Secretary, Dhaka Deputy Commissioner, Inspector General of Police, Inspector General of Prisons and the superintendent of Keraniganj Central Jail.

The notice warns of legal actions if Khaleda is not allowed to sign her power of attorney within 48 hours.

Kamal said, "On June 19 last, we sent a power of attorney letter seeking the signature of Khaleda Zia but it was not given to her. It's a violation of the constitutional rights of a prisoner."
